🚨 Parvovirus Alert – Wrexham Area 🚨

We have been made aware of a number of confirmed parvo cases in the Wrexham area.

👉 Please be extra vigilant and seek veterinary advice immediately if your dog shows any signs of illness, including:

Vomiting
Diarrhoea (especially bloody)
Lethargy
Loss of appetite

💉 Ensure that your dog’s vaccinations are fully up to date, as this is the best protection against this potentially fatal disease.

NURSE LEAD WELLNESS SCREENING
For only £39.99 we offer a wellness screen for your beloved pet.
Cats over 7 years, Dogs over 5 years or large breed dogs over 3 years.
A wellness screening is a comprehensive medical MOT for your cat or dog that can detect health issues and help to give you peace of mind about your pet’s health
and wellbeing.

What is included in a wellness screening?
A physical exam, a complete clinical history, urine testing, a blood pressure measurement and blood testing for all common organ function-related diseases including:

kidney disease

liver disease

diabetes

high blood pressure

What do I need to do before my wellness screening appointment?

It is ideal if pets are fasted for 12 hours before their appointment (no food but allowed access to water).

A fresh urine sample should be brought to the appointment in a clean, dry container. For advice on collecting urine samples, please contact your practice.

If you are unable to undertake either of the points above, please attend your appointment and the team will advise you further.

The person bringing your pet to the appointment should be familiar with their health status, habits, and routines.

You will receive your results within 10 days of the screening. If all is well, you will receive a text or email from your practice team.
If there are any abnormal results, the practice team will be in touch to arrange for a vet to discuss the next steps. This may include a recommendation for a change of diet, medication or further investigations.
